Who We Are
- Efficiently plan and execute people initiatives that contributes to area performance and delivers business value while supporting the development of Vale's expected key behaviors, diversity and inclusion, and safety goals.
- Provide advice on compliance with applicable legislation such as the OHSA, Employment Standards Act, Labour Relations Act, Human Rights Code, AODA, and/or Vale specific policies.
- Support employee development by assisting with performance management tools including individual development programs, performance improvement plans and corrective action.
- Support workforce planning initiatives including next generation programs, movement of talent within our organization and conducting exit interviews.
- Support Vale's Production System leadership dimension including behaviour and commitment of leadership, people management, training, and organizational design.
- Develop care for our people and champion personal and career wellbeing.
- Lead the plant specific grievance administration process including arbitration case management and conduct quality workplace investigations.
- Provide strategic HR advice to support the group in achieving the organizational goals and mitigate people related risks.
- Site focal point for all leadership development programs.
- Provide expert labour relations advice regarding the application of Collective Bargaining Agreements.
- Support implementation of human resources processes including the annual people development cycle, salary planning and coordinate the annual headcount budget cycle.
- Coordinate and deliver HR training materials, including facilitating HR/LR related training to new supervisors.
